Our staff

Our Staff are all trained in Trauma Informed Positive Education (TIPE) practices and are reflective, collaborative and actively involved in the life of the school and it's students.

The highest levels of professionalism are expected of all teaching and support staff, with a demonstrated commitment to the provision of engaging, differentiated and evidence-based teaching strategies and ongoing professional development.

Our teachers are highly qualified, experienced, specialists who build capacity in their students to re-engage with education, experience success.

Highlands School Statement of Purpose 2025-2027

We engage strategies to assist students with challenging behaviours so they are supported to reach their educational goals.

Every student is given the opportunity to build the social and emotional skills required to successfully exist within their local community.

We have a sustained approach to wellbeing that supports every student and every family to engage with local community resources and services when needed. We actively connect our students to their learning and empower them to succeed. Every student is known, valued and cared for so they can thrive and prosper.
